Users.dataSources.datasets: patch

Menambahkan titik data ke set data. Set data tidak perlu dibuat sebelumnya. Semua titik dalam set data yang diberikan akan ditampilkan dengan panggilan berikutnya untuk mengambil set data ini. Titik data dapat dimiliki oleh lebih dari satu {i>dataset<i}.

Metode ini tidak menggunakan semantik patch: titik data yang disediakan hanya disisipkan, tanpa diganti data yang sudah ada. Coba sekarang.

Permintaan

Permintaan HTTP

PATCH https://www.googleapis.com/fitness/v1/users/userId/dataSources/dataSourceId/datasets/datasetId

Parameter

Nama parameter Nilai Deskripsi
Parameter jalur
dataSourceId string ID aliran data sumber data yang membuat set data.
datasetId string Kolom ini tidak digunakan, dan dapat dihilangkan dengan aman.
userId string Melakukan patch pada {i>dataset<i} untuk orang yang diidentifikasi. Gunakan me untuk menunjukkan pengguna yang diautentikasi. Hanya me yang didukung untuk saat ini.

Otorisasi

Permintaan ini memerlukan otorisasi dengan setidaknya salah satu cakupan berikut:

Cakupan
https://www.googleapis.com/auth/fitness.activity.write
https://www.googleapis.com/auth/fitness.location.write
https://www.googleapis.com/auth/fitness.body.write
https://www.googleapis.com/auth/fitness.nutrition.write
https://www.googleapis.com/auth/fitness.blood_pressure.write
https://www.googleapis.com/auth/fitness.blood_glucose.write
https://www.googleapis.com/auth/fitness.oxygen_saturation.write
https://www.googleapis.com/auth/fitness.body_temperature.write
https://www.googleapis.com/auth/fitness.reproductive_health.write

Untuk informasi selengkapnya, lihat halaman autentikasi dan otorisasi.

Isi permintaan

Dalam isi permintaan, berikan bagian Users.dataSources.datasets resource yang relevan, sesuai dengan aturan semantik patch, dengan properti berikut:

Nama properti Nilai Deskripsi Catatan
Properti yang Diperlukan
dataSourceId string ID aliran data sumber data yang membuat titik-titik dalam set data ini.
maxEndTimeNs long Waktu berakhir terbesar dari semua titik data dalam kemungkinan representasi set data sebagian ini. Waktu dalam nanodetik dari epoch. Nilai ini juga harus cocok dengan bagian kedua dari ID set data.
minStartTimeNs long Waktu mulai terkecil dari semua titik data dalam kemungkinan representasi set data ini. Waktu dalam nanodetik dari epoch. Bagian ini juga harus cocok dengan bagian pertama ID set data.
point[] list Daftar sebagian dari titik data yang terdapat dalam set data, diurutkan berdasarkan endTimeNanos. Daftar ini dianggap lengkap ketika mengambil set data kecil dan sebagian saat melakukan patch pada set data atau mengambil set data yang terlalu besar untuk disertakan dalam satu respons.
point[].dataTypeName string Jenis data yang menentukan format nilai dalam titik data ini.
point[].endTimeNanos long Waktu berakhir interval yang diwakili oleh titik data ini, dalam nanodetik sejak epoch.
point[].startTimeNanos long Waktu mulai interval yang diwakili oleh titik data ini, dalam nanodetik sejak epoch.
point[].value[] list Nilai setiap kolom jenis data untuk titik data. Setiap nilai yang sesuai dengan kolom jenis data diharapkan akan muncul dalam urutan yang sama seperti kolom yang dicantumkan dalam jenis data yang ditentukan dalam sumber data.

Hanya salah satu kolom bilangan bulat dan floating point yang akan diisi, bergantung pada nilai enum format dalam kolom jenis sumber data.

Respons

Jika berhasil, metode ini akan menampilkan resource Users.dataSources.datasets dalam isi respons.

Cobalah!

Gunakan APIs Explorer di bawah untuk memanggil metode ini pada data live dan melihat responsnya.